资源简介
《Python语言助力计算思维和创新能力的培养》是一篇探讨如何利用Python编程语言促进学生计算思维和创新能力发展的学术论文。该论文从教育学与计算机科学的交叉角度出发,分析了Python语言在教学实践中的应用价值,并提出了将Python融入课程体系的具体策略。
计算思维作为现代教育的重要组成部分,强调通过抽象、分解、模式识别和算法设计等方法解决复杂问题。论文指出,Python语言因其简洁易懂的语法结构、丰富的库支持以及广泛的应用场景,成为培养学生计算思维的理想工具。相较于其他编程语言,Python更易于初学者入门,能够帮助学生快速掌握编程基础,从而专注于逻辑思维和问题解决能力的提升。
在创新能力建设方面,论文认为Python不仅提供了强大的数据处理和可视化功能,还鼓励学生进行探索性学习。例如,通过使用Python进行数据分析、人工智能实验或开发小型项目,学生能够在实践中不断尝试新方法,激发创造力。此外,Python社区活跃,开源资源丰富,为学生提供了大量可借鉴的代码示例和项目模板,有助于他们拓展视野,提高自主学习能力。
论文还结合实际教学案例,展示了Python在不同学科领域的应用。例如,在数学教学中,学生可以通过编写程序验证数学定理;在物理实验中,利用Python进行数据采集和模拟仿真;在艺术创作中,借助Python生成图形或音乐。这些跨学科的应用不仅增强了学生的综合能力,也体现了计算思维在多领域中的重要性。
为了更好地发挥Python在教学中的作用,论文提出了一系列教学策略。首先,教师应注重引导学生从“被动接受”转向“主动探索”,通过项目驱动的方式让学生在解决问题的过程中学习编程。其次,应加强实践环节,鼓励学生动手编写代码,通过调试和优化来加深对概念的理解。最后,学校应提供良好的技术支持环境,如配备合适的硬件设备和软件平台,确保学生能够顺利开展编程活动。
此外,论文还强调了评价体系的重要性。传统的考试方式难以全面反映学生的计算思维和创新能力,因此需要建立多元化的评价机制。例如,可以通过项目展示、代码评审、小组合作等方式评估学生的学习成果,使评价更加客观、公正。
总体而言,《Python语言助力计算思维和创新能力的培养》是一篇具有现实意义和理论深度的论文。它不仅揭示了Python在教育中的独特优势,也为未来的教学改革提供了有益的参考。随着信息技术的不断发展,Python将在更多领域发挥重要作用,而如何将其有效融入教育体系,将是未来研究的重要方向。
封面预览